Detection and management of SPIT calls in VoiceOver-IP Services
Journal Title: International Journal of Research in Computer and Communication Technology - Year 2016, Vol 5, Issue 3
Abstract
Voice over IP (VoIP) technology has become a key role in the development for providing telephony services at a lower cost with a higher flexibility. VoIP services are faced with several security issues and threats such as call rerouting, toll fraud, and conversation hijacking. However, spam calls over IP telephony commonly called SPIT are becoming an increasing nuisance. The focus of this paper concerns the modelling of calls to in one hand improve a popular algorithm for supervised learning, called AdaboostSVM for classification calls into Spam and Not Spam. On the other hand to calculate the SPIT level and exploits security safeguards to reduce the risk level in an automatic manner. The performance of our approach is evaluated through a series of tests on real data. The later is constructed based on a telephone network using the asterisk server.
